Essential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ish: delicious chicken side dish.
Fresh Mozzarella Cheese: Opt for high-quality mozzarella for that ultimate gooey texture when melted.
All-Purpose Flour: This helps create a sturdy coating that holds everything together nicely.
Eggs: Use large eggs to help bind those crumbs to the cheese perfectly.
Breadcrumbs: Panko breadcrumbs work best for an extra crunch; they give that satisfying texture we crave.
Italian Seasoning: A sprinkle of this blend adds flavor depth—don’t skip it!
Oil for Frying: Choose vegetable oil or canola oil—these have high smoke points ideal for frying.

Let’s Make it Together
Time to roll up your sleeves and bring those crispy dreams to life!
Prep Your Station: Gather all your ingredients and set up three bowls: one with flour, one with beaten eggs, and one with breadcrumbs mixed with Italian seasoning. This assembly line will streamline your process.
Cut and Coat the Cheese: Slice your mozzarella into thick sticks—about 3 inches long. Dredge each piece in flour first, ensuring it gets an even coating.
Dip and Roll: Next, dip each floured stick into the beaten eggs until fully coated—this is where things start getting sticky! Then roll them in seasoned breadcrumbs until they’re completely covered.
Chill Out!: Place your coated mozzarella sticks on a baking sheet and chill them in the freezer for about 30 minutes. This step helps keep everything intact during frying.
Fry Time!: Heat oil in a deep pan over medium-high heat until shimmering but not smoking (about 350°F/175°C). Fry the sticks in batches until golden brown—about 2-3 minutes per side.

Perfecting the Cooking Process
To achieve perfectly crispy mozzarella sticks, freeze them before frying. This helps retain their shape and ensures the cheese doesn’t ooze out too quickly during cooking.

Add Your Touch
Feel free to experiment with different seasonings! Adding garlic powder or Italian herbs can elevate the flavor profile, making your mozzarella sticks uniquely yours.
Storing & Reheating
Store leftover mozzarella sticks in an airtight container in the fridge. To reheat, bake them in the oven at 375°F for about 10 minutes to regain that crispy texture.

Crispy Mozzarella Sticks
- Total Time: 36 minutes
- Yield: Approximately 4 servings (12 sticks) 1x
Description
Indulge in the ultimate comfort snack with Crispy Mozzarella Sticks! These golden, crunchy treats are filled with gooey melted mozzarella cheese that will make your taste buds dance. Perfect for game days, movie nights, or cozy evenings at home, this easy-to-make recipe promises a delightful experience whether you’re sharing or savoring them solo. Pair with marinara sauce for the classic touch!
Ingredients
- 8 oz fresh mozzarella cheese (cut into 3-inch sticks)
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 2 large eggs (beaten)
- 1 cup panko breadcrumbs
- 1 tsp Italian seasoning
- Vegetable oil (for frying)
Instructions
- Prepare your station with three bowls: one for flour, one for beaten eggs, and one for panko breadcrumbs mixed with Italian seasoning.
- Dredge each mozzarella stick in flour, then dip into the beaten eggs to coat fully.
- Roll each stick in the seasoned breadcrumbs until completely covered.
- Place coated sticks on a baking sheet and freeze for about 30 minutes.
- Heat oil in a deep pan to 350°F (175°C). Fry sticks in batches until golden brown, about 2-3 minutes per side.
- Drain on paper towels and serve with marinara sauce.
